The crystal storm slowed down their pace, making it easier for the dragon to catch up with them, but even without the thorns, it would only be a matter of time before the dragon caught up with them.
Li Yin also knew this, but he had no plan at the moment and could only run wildly. Moreover, not to mention the giant dragon that was still some distance away, just dealing with the sudden increase in crystal spikes had already consumed almost all of his energy, leaving him with no time to think.
They ran along the shoreline of the lake, and in the blink of an eye, they had already passed half of the shoreline, but at the same time, the distance between the dragon and them had been shortened by more than half.
Li Yin was extremely anxious. At this moment, another crystal storm roared in. Li Yin dodged hastily, but one of the thorns rubbed his left leg, leaving a bloody mark. He felt a sharp pain and couldn't help but slow down a little.
This won't work... He gritted his teeth and endured the pain, continuing to run wildly. Running around in the wilderness without any cover like this was basically a moving target. If they continued like this, they might have been pierced into hedgehogs by these crystal thorns before the dragon caught up.
He tilted his head and shook it from side to side, hoping to find a place that could provide some shelter.
But the possibility of finding such a place is very small. Li Yin clearly remembered that this was an endless plain...
However, at this moment, his eyes suddenly lit up because he suddenly saw that on the other side of the underground lake in front of him on the right, there appeared cylindrical protrusions, standing like trees.
Is it the remains of an ancient building? Looking at the clusters of unknown shadows, he thought to himself, no matter what it is, it doesn't matter. What's important is that he finally found something that can help him block those crystal thorns a little.
A thought flashed through his mind, and he immediately turned and headed to the right front, running towards the other side of the underground lake.
The dragon behind him continued to chase for a while, watching the distance between the two sides quickly shorten, and the huge vertical pupils bloomed with joy. However, at this moment, it keenly noticed that its prey suddenly changed direction, and moved forward very confidently in the new direction it had chosen, without any twists and turns, which made it instinctively feel that something was wrong. Its nictitating membrane twitched twice quickly, and it turned its eyes to look in the direction of the prey.
"You are not allowed to go there!" The next moment, its upper and lower jaws opened and closed, and it roared suddenly.
Li Yin was stunned, but his running pace did not stop at all. Not only that, he even showed signs of accelerating.
He was surprised that the dragon, who had always been so high and mighty and looked down upon them, would show such concern about their new escape route. He was completely confused by its inexplicable behavior. But it was not important. What was important was that it would not allow them to go there!
Li Yin has always believed in a principle: the more the enemy hates something, the more resolutely he should implement it!
So he kept going, striding towards that direction with great enthusiasm.
"You lowly bug!" the dragon cursed.
Sure enough... this angry roar sounded like a sweet rain to Li Yin's ears. This guy really cares about them going there. Thinking of this, Li Yin waved his arms wildly even more vigorously!
It wasn't long before he reached the other side of the underground lake.
He looked forward, but was suddenly stunned.
It turned out that those things standing upright like trees a dozen steps away were not columns or building ruins, but statues that were half a meter tall.
These tall statues have different appearances and different clothes. Among them are warriors wearing armor and weapons, riding horses, archers drawing bows and arrows, and wizards wearing long robes, pointed hats, and holding crystal balls in their hands... Each statue has a different posture and expression, and looks lifelike, just like a living person who was suddenly petrified and frozen in place.
Li Yin suddenly felt a little uneasy for no reason and had the idea of retreating.
"Asshole, stop going forward!" However, at this moment, a thunderous sound suddenly came from the sky above his head. Li Yin turned her head and looked back, and was immediately terrified. It turned out that the giant dragon had already chased them to the extreme position behind them, and was retracting its wings and stretching out its claws in the sky above their heads, and it was about to pounce on them.
At the critical moment, Li Yin didn't have time to think too much. He jumped suddenly and rushed straight into the group of statues with Du Feiya on his back.
As soon as his front foot left the ground, he heard a dense cluster of crystal thorns piercing into the ground from behind, which made his spine chill.
As soon as he entered the sculpture forest, the dragon immediately stopped its descent and spread its wings again. The numerous sculptures left it no room to land, and it seemed to be afraid and did not dare to destroy them directly. So with a puffing sound, it manipulated the crystal thorns, resuspended in the air, and attacked Li Yin again.
This time it was much easier to dodge. Li Yin went directly behind a mage statue, and the crystal thorns hit the statue, making extremely sharp clanging sounds, like the collision of metal.
Then, there was a loud bang - the statue collapsed and hit the ground, smashing the hard rock surface into pieces. In the spreading smoke and dust, Li Yin was surprised to find that the statue was not damaged at all. This was true for the side that collided with the ground, and also for the side on the back that was directly hit by the dragon's crystal thorn.
He didn't bother to find out why the material of these statues was so hard, but continued to stride forward, looking for the next shelter. At the same time, the hidden worry in his heart became stronger and stronger.
Because, while witnessing the mage statue crashing down and smashing the ground into pieces, he also noticed another fact - the ground beneath their feet was covered with strange patterns. Not only were there irregular cracks caused by the statue, but there were also criss-crossing straight grooves that ran through the entire ground, right under Li Yin's constantly moving feet!
This... is like some kind of magic pattern.
Such a thought suddenly flashed through Li Yin's mind.
Thinking of the dragon's previous warning, his heart tightened even more.
Could it be that... they had intruded into some dangerous ritual site?
A dangerous place that even dragons are afraid of?
Unfortunately, he thought to himself, he couldn't easily probe its mind as the dragon could probe his, otherwise the mystery would be revealed immediately.
But it didn't matter, no matter whether it was a blessing or a curse, it didn't matter. If it was a blessing, then he and Du Feiya would be lucky, if it was a curse...the two of them were already in great trouble, and now being able to drag this culprit down with them was a blessing.
Just as Li Yin was thinking this, there was a sudden burst of puffing sounds behind him.
He didn't need to look back to know that the crystal thorns had risen from the ground again like leeches, aiming at him.
He quickly moved around and came behind an armored statue.
The sharp sound of ping-pong came again, and the armored statue collapsed with a loud bang, and cracks appeared on the gully-filled ground again. As for Li Yin and Du Feiya, they were unharmed and had already started looking for the next shelter.
In mid-air, the giant dragon flapped its wings, roared angrily, and once again controlled dozens of crystal thorns to attack them.
Li Yin did the same thing, once again using a statue as a cover to completely avoid them.
The dragon seemed at a loss, and could only roar angrily once again. Hearing its unwilling roar, Li Yin's heart leaped with joy. However, just as he was feeling happy, his expression suddenly changed.
Because, at this moment, he suddenly felt an extremely strong wind pressure coming towards him!
That roar - that was not an unwilling roar, but a precursor to an attack!
He was startled and immediately used his feet to cross. But it was too late to react. Li Yin was in mid-air, but he still felt that half of his body was still covered by the fierce wind pressure, which was about to hit him. He had no other choice but to make up his mind and use his right hand to throw Du Feiya, who was originally on his back, out first.
The next moment, severe wind pressure suddenly hit, and the invisible force field fell from the sky like a high-speed carriage, smashing him to the ground.
With a sound of puffing, blood rained down. The magic force field smashed a big pit in the ground, and spider-web-like cracks spread densely from the bottom of the pit to the surroundings. At the edge of the pit, Li Yin was lying on his back. The left half of his body was originally damaged by the crushing of the boulder. Now, under the heavy blow of the invisible force field, the remaining part was also broken and bloody. Not only the upper body, but also the left leg was strangely twisted and shrunken, like a ball of dough that was flattened, stretched, and twisted into a dough stick...
The painful groans penetrated the blood, rain, smoke and dust, spreading all around.
"Li Yin!" Du Feiya's frightened and worried cry suddenly came from outside the smoke.
"Run..." Li Yin only managed to utter this one word from his throat which was clogged with blood foam. He wanted to say "leave me alone", but the rest of his words were swallowed up by the blood overflowing his throat and mouth, and turned into a series of choking coughs.
Amid the coughing, he turned his head and looked anxiously towards the source of the sound, but found in despair that Du Feiya's figure slowly emerged in the smoke and dust, but she was not moving away, but approaching quickly.
His face, twisted in pain, became more wrinkled.
Du Feiya came to his side in a flash, looking at his miserable condition, with shock and tears in her eyes.
"Li Yin." She called out helplessly.
"Escape..." He spat out a mouthful of blood foam and forced out this word from his throat. Then he stared at Du Feiya with wide eyes and his brows twisted into a knot.
But Du Feiya still ignored his opinion. Not only that, she squatted down, stretched out her hands, at a loss, as if she wanted to hug him but was afraid to touch his wounds. She looked at his body with great pain and murmured, "How do you feel now?"
Very bad, Li Yin answered in his heart. Especially seeing that you still want to be a sucker and waste another time here.
This was of course just his own mumbling - under the severe pain, his spirit was almost collapsed, and he could no longer maintain a normal mental connection.
His eyes rolled back and he looked at Du Feiya helplessly in severe pain. After a while, he suddenly felt relieved.
A huge whistling sound of wings flapping in the air sounded behind him, and a strong wind pressure suddenly hit him - everything was over, and at this time, there was no point in blaming Du Feiya.
He turned his head and saw that the dragon had landed on the ground not far from them. It folded its wings on both sides of its body, stood on all fours, with its long neck raised and stretched out, and its huge body walked towards them leisurely with elegance and composure.
"The little bug that dragons hate," a rumbling sound was heard in the air. On its huge head made of blue crystal, two vertical pupils stared at them majestically, "It's quite good at jumping around."
"Now you only have one leg left, can you still jump?"
Chapter 170 Crisis of Trust
Li Yin did not answer. He stared with wide eyes, watching the dragon move forward leisurely step by step, its huge body slowly stepping into the forest of giant statues.
He made a huge mistake.
The dragon's initial warning and its sudden stop to pursuit made him think that the dragon had some kind of fear of the area and did not dare to carry out large-scale destruction.
Therefore, when it used that large-scale force field attack, Li Yin was completely unprepared.
...Of course, that kind of large-scale attack is also connected with the violent storm of crystal thorns, which cover each other. To be fair, even if you are alert in advance, it is indeed difficult to completely avoid it...
In short, Li Yin turned his head and looked at the strange statues in various postures around him, as well as the criss-crossing straight grooves on the ground. The dragon was not as afraid of this strange place that looked a bit like some kind of cult sacrificial ritual as he imagined.
So why did it warn itself so angrily before?
And... this weird place, Li Yin looked at the lifelike faces of the statues again, what are you for? Can you do something? How did this big guy come in so brazenly? Can you punish it?
Even though Li Yin prayed with the thought of destroying both sides, this strange environment still did not react. The field was very quiet, and the only movement was the sound of the giant dragon's footsteps.
"I told you," the giant dragon slowly opened its mouth in silence, and a voice as booming as thunder came from the sky, "You are not allowed to go this way."
"But you just wouldn't listen."
"You lowly bugs," its two huge blue vertical pupils rolled down, its two big nostrils suddenly flared, and it let out a whistling sound, looking at them with contempt and indignation, "you can die if you want."
"Why do you have to use your dirty blood to dirty my beloved chessboard?"
Chessboard? Li Yin was stunned.
After hesitating for a while, he looked around again with a confused look. The lifelike statues with different postures and shapes, the crisscrossing straight lines... It really looked like chess pieces and a chessboard. Then, he recalled the overall appearance of this area that he had accidentally glimpsed from the sky when he was running and jumping in and out of this sculpture forest. It was indeed square and neatly planned...
After realizing this, Li Yin's eyes widened instantly. His breath got stuck in his throat and he almost vomited blood.
So the strange place that he was trying to rely on with the idea of dying together was actually just a toy of this giant dragon. And the reason why it yelled at him not to move forward was not because it was afraid of some terrifying power, but simply because it was afraid of the consequences?
"That's right, 'better to kill than to hurt'," the dragon's rumbling voice repeated, but this time it contained a hint of unusual praise.
It tilted its head and looked at Li Yin seriously, with the corner of its mouth curled up to reveal a smile that looked very much like a human.
"This metaphor is wonderful, elf, oh no, human bug, or human mouse, you have a very clear understanding of yourself. I can't help but look up to you a little bit."
"I thought you two-legged bugs were all arrogant fools..."
As it spoke, it looked at Li Yin carefully.
Human bugs are indeed different from elf bugs - but not too different, except that their ears are not as long and pointed. In short, they are far different from mind flayers. From its point of view, in front of the latter, these two creatures can basically be regarded as two subspecies of the same creature.
It was precisely because the differences between humans, elves, and mind flayers were so great that when it heard his inner voice, it, as smart as it was, did not regard "mind flayer" as the other party's self-description. Instead, it subconsciously thought that he was scolding itself at the first moment...
Its thoughts flow silently.
Li Yin, on the other hand, was somewhat amused. He just used an idiom out of habit, and God is my mirror. He never had the slightest intention of treating himself as a mouse.
"I just praised you for being modest," the dragon smacked his lips and sighed, "and you're jumping up and down again."
Li Yin was stunned for a moment, and it took him a while to realize that his mental activity had been eavesdropped on by it again...
"It's not eavesdropping!" The dragon opened its mouth and stretched its wings. "You lowly little bug."
"You are too weak."
"I just took a casual glance, and all your trivial mental activities were revealed."
Upon hearing this, Li Yin was slightly stunned, then hung his head dejectedly without refutation.
Indeed, when it comes to psychic powers, he is just a newbie who knows nothing and is far inferior to the dragon in front of him.
"It's talking nonsense." Unexpectedly, at this moment, Du Feiya suddenly spoke resolutely and interrupted the conversation between the two parties.
"You said earlier that you had already applied mental protection to yourself."
"Passive telepathy is ineffective in this case."
"It's like a person who voluntarily closes his mouth," she said firmly. "No matter how sharp the other person's hearing is, it's impossible for them to hear what you are saying - unless they actively pry open your mouth and let you speak again."
"So, this is clearly a wiretap!"
She looked up at the dragon, her eyes sparkling and her expression calm, as if she had understood her final outcome and no longer had any fear, determined to argue with the other party to the end.
The dragon opened its mouth slightly, and its huge head made of blue crystal remained motionless, as if it was surprised for a moment. Then its pupils turned and focused on Du Feiya, and its huge mouth opened and closed:
"Question me?"
"How dare you, a lowly little dark elf, question me, a great dragon!"
"If you really deserve the word 'great', you should present the facts and reason and explain it to us clearly." Seeing that there was no hope of survival, Li Yin was completely desperate and seized this last chance to say whatever he wanted, "instead of relying on your own strength to overwhelm others."
"Use your power to coerce others? Explain clearly?" The giant dragon turned its head and looked at Li Yin again. It closed its mouth and was silent for a while, then suddenly opened its mouth and roared angrily: "This is a conversation between us psychics. She is an outsider. What right does she have to say irresponsibly and ask me to explain it to her?"
A gust of wind gushed out of its open mouth along with its roar, suffocating the two. Du Feiya and Li Yin raised a hand to block in front of themselves. Their hair and clothes were flying in the wild airflow.
However, even so, Du Feiya curled the corners of his mouth and laughed coldly: "Now they are starting to create identity separation again. In short, it is unreasonable and evasive. They dare not face the problem that a 'great dragon clan' would eavesdrop on a humble little bug."
"I wasn't eavesdropping!" The dragon spread its wings, raised its neck, and roared.
The heartbroken look seemed like he had suffered a great injustice. However, to Li Yin, it sounded a bit angry and humiliated.
"I'm not angry out of shame!" The dragon roared even louder, and another more violent gust of wind came towards them, almost blowing the two of them away.
"How could a little wizard like her possibly understand psychic powers!" It paused and said confidently, "This is simply nonsense!"
How can I believe you instead of her, Li Yin thought to himself. Besides, it is a bit far-fetched to say that Du Feiya knows nothing about psychic powers. Psychic powers are essentially a power that comes from the mind. Although mages cannot use this power directly, many spells are directly related to the mind, especially the spells of mind control. Li Yin even heard of an argument that some mages believe that psychic powers should not be listed as a special ability alone, but should also be part of the arcane, a ninth school outside the eight major schools that has not been fully explored and systematically organized.
In addition, for the dark elves, there is more than that. There are many psychic creatures in the Underdark. Even if they do not have psychic powers, in order to deal with the enemy, the dark elves have accumulated a lot of psychic knowledge in thousands of years of fighting. As a dark elf princess, it is not realistic to say that Du Feiya knows nothing about this knowledge.
